If I Knew Then What I Know Now: A Three Part Webinar Series

AMATYC’s founding president, Herb Gross, reflects on what might have happened if the Internet had been in existence in 1974 when AMATYC was founded. He will share with us his ideas as to what AMATYC might do to help bring to fruition his vision that the community college is different than, but equal to, the university in its importance to the nation.
This second webinar will discuss the implications of the common student comment “The algebra course was easy. I could do everything except the word problems”. Sadly in the textbook of life there are only word problems (which, ironically in basic algebra can always be solved without the aid of algebra!). To help students learn to internalize algebra better, Herb will share with us his concept of teaching algebra as a game in which the rules are the axioms of arithmetic (the field axioms) and the objective is to discover the inescapable consequences that follow logically from these rules.
